The coherent oscillations with frequency in the range 20 to 100 kHz are initiated close to the nozzle exit in plasma jet generated by torch with external anode.Frequency and phase velocity of the oscillations were determined experimentally for various diameters of exit nozzle and various plasma compositions.The plasma flow velocity was evaluated from the speed of propagation of shock.
